With His Betrayal of New Yorkers, Mayor Adams Must Resign

New York, N.Y. (February 14, 2025) - In repsonse to the U.S. Department of Justice dropping charges its a corruption case against New York City Mayor Eric Adams, public education advocacy organization the Alliance for Quality Education released the following statement:

"For the past six weeks, New Yorkers have lived in fear-children missing school, families avoiding hospitals, businesses closing their doors-all because of the Trump administration's crackdown, policies and rhetoric. Eric Adams' willingness to fan the flames in exchange for his own personal gain is reprehensible," said Zakiyah Shaakir-Ansari and Marina Marcou-O'Malley, Co-Executive Directors, Alliance for Quality Education.

"New Yorkers have lost whatever trust they had left in their mayor with the Trump administration's dismissal of Adams' corruption case.

"Instead of demonstrating his innocence, Adams proven beyond all doubt his guilt-that he is willing to conspire with the Trump administration to protect himself, even if it means selling out our neighbors, families, and colleagues. He has chosen to aid and abet policies that terrorize our communities, rather than facing his charges in court.

"This is no longer a question of whether Adams, guilty or innocent of charges, is fit to govern. It is about the undeniable certainty of his betrayal of the people of this city. With no credibility left and no trust from those he was elected to serve, Mayor Adams must resign."
